After much consideration i have decided to approach this project in 2 ways, experimental
profile generator, and pre-made profile query.
- A.) Query the premade profile DB. [checkbox to enable/disable this]
- B.) 100% Generated profiles, based on a set of weights trying to create a grind profile.
Approach A.)
First approach will be a combination of both, first it gets all the hotspots required, and all the avoid
mobs. It then queries database for each of the closest: Food-Vendor, Repair-Vendor, Class-Trainer and
Mailbox. And a class specific "protected" items list is then also added.
Then it will also automatically find all factions within a area, and add these as well, as its not
uncommon that some profiles miss the correct factions.
Also names in this approach is changed to the naming used in approach
B. where it will find
the zone the profile is located. what lvl the NPC's are and what types of NPC's.
Example:
[3-5] Durotar - Mature Boar, Dire Mottled Boar
And broken down:
[3-5] Mobs in the entire grind area is in lvl range 3-5
Durotar Zone the magic happens.
Mature Boar, Dire Mottled Boar What kind of mobs found in the entire grind area.
Approach B.)
Don't think i need to explain how this works, it tries to create a profile from bottom up using different
sets of weights.